The eyes of the golfing world will turn on South Wales in 2010 when the
fabulous Celtic Manor Resort stages the Ryder Cup. Situated on the outskirts of
Newport, Celtic Manor is a world-class facility and is one of the reasons why
South Wales has become such a popular destination for golfing breaks.
Visitors
to the area are simply spoilt for choice, as is clearly illustrated by the fact
that in and immediately around Cardiff alone there are no less than 18 courses.
Take
a short drive from the Capital and you will find Royal Porthcawl, rightly regarded
as one of the best links courses in the world, while other gems in the region
include Southerndown, Pyle & Kenfig, Marriott St Pierre and Clyne, the latter
providing some stunning views of Swansea Bay.
